§ 68-11-2306 — Penalties

Tennessee·Title 68
(a)The commission shall revoke the registration of a temporary healthcare staffing agency that knowingly provides to a healthcare facility a direct care staff with an illegally or fraudulently obtained or issued diploma, registration, license, certificate, criminal records check, or other item required for employment by a healthcare facility. The commission shall immediately notify the agency that its registration will be revoked in thirty (30) days.
(b)The commission shall not issue or renew a temporary healthcare staffing agency registration if a controlling person's registration has been revoked due to noncompliance with requirements in this section within five (5) years from the date of nonrenewal or revocation.
